Who is eligible to submit the Petition for Independent Status?
Students enrolled at Pensacola State College who wish to request independent status for financial aid purposes are eligible to submit this petition.
What supporting documents are required for the petition?
Required documents typically include tax transcripts, proof of residence, and three notarized letters of support that substantiate your request for independent status.
How do I submit my completed petition?
You can submit your completed Petition for Independent Status either by mailing it to the financial aid office at Pensacola State College or through electronic submission via pdfFiller.
What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out the form?
Ensure all fields are filled out completely and accurately, avoid submitting without the required documents, and double-check your signature and the letters of support for completeness.
How long does it take for the petition to be processed?
Processing times may vary, but allow several weeks for review and response. It's advised to submit the petition as early as possible to meet financial aid deadlines.
Are there any fees associated with submitting this petition?
Typically, there are no fees for submitting the Petition for Independent Status at Pensacola State College, but confirm with your financial aid office for any specific requirements.
What happens if my petition is denied?
If your petition is denied, you will receive a notification explaining the reasons. You may appeal the decision or submit additional documentation, depending on the circumstances.
